One of the three gates of the Venetian fortifications of Nicosia's old town, to the west, along the buffer zone.
This fortified gate (Πύλη Πάφου/Pyli Pafou) was the first of three openings created by the Venetians, in 1567, during the construction of Nicosia's ramparts. It has undergone numerous transformations. In 1879, a road was built through its northern part. And, since 1974, it has been topped by a metal communications tower and an ugly bunker that keeps watch over the nearby Turkish occupation zone. However, it still has two wide ramps (designed to raise cannons) surrounding a small tunnel reserved for pedestrians.
